免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app网页制作

App网页制作:原理与详细介绍

随着互联网的高速发展,手机应用程序(App)已经成为人们日常生活中不可或缺的一部分。然而,不是所有的企业或个人都有足够的资金和技术能力去开发一个独立的App。在这种情况下,App网页制作成为了一种可行的解决方案。本文将对App网页制作的原理及详细介绍作出阐述,以帮助那些对移动互联网感兴趣的初学者更好地了解这一领域。

一、App网页制作的原理

所谓App网页,其实就是将网站制作的原理及技术应用到移动设备端的一种网页设计。这种设计方式不仅可以让网页适应不同尺寸、分辨率的手机屏幕,还可以为用户提供类似于原生App的使用体验。App网页制作主要涉及到以下几个方面的技术:

1. 响应式设计: 通过CSS和JavaScript技术,使网页在不同的设备上自适应呈现,提供优质的用户体验。

2. 前端技术框架:像Bootstrap、jQuery Mobile这样的框架可以帮助开发者快速构建应用程序界面,而无需从零开始。

3. HTML5、CSS3和JavaScript等前端技术:这些技术作为基础,帮助开发者实现动态效果,满足用户对操作的需求。

4. 后端技术:如PHP、Node.js等技术用于处理用户数据和业务逻辑。

5. 数据库技术:如MySQL、MongoDB等用于存储和管理用户数据。

通过以上技术的组合使用,开发者可以为用户提供与原生App相似的使用体验,但便于维护和更新,成本更低。

二、App网页制作的详细介绍

1. 规划和需求分析:在制作App网页之前,首先需要对网站的内容、结构和功能进行规划,明确需求。一般来说,App网页的内容应该简洁、易于理解,导航结构要清晰。

2. 设计和原型制作:在规划和需求分析的基础上,可以开始进行界面设计。设计时应该遵循移动端的设计原则,比如不宜有过多的弹窗、按钮大小要适合手指操作等。此外,可以使用原型工具(如Axure、Mockplus等)制作使用流程,以便让客户和团队成员对App网页有更好的理解。

3. 页面制作:在设计图和原型的基础上,开发团队可以着手编写代码,制作页面。在此过程中,需要展现的技术包括HTML5、CSS3和JavaScript等。

4. 数据库和后端开发:根据需求,选择适当的数据库技术和后端技术进行搭建。例如,如果需要用户注册登录功能,可以使用PHP+MySQL进行开发。这一过程涉及到数据存储、查询和处理等。

5. 测试和优化:在制作完成后,需要对App网页进行测试,确保在不同设备和浏览器下可以正常运行。需要对可能出现的问题进行修复,同时优化页面性能,提高加载速度。

6. 发布上线:在测试优化阶段完成后,可以将App网页发布到服务器上,正式上线供用户使用。

通过以上六个步骤,一个App网页从规划到上线就可以完整地展示出来。同学们可以根据这个流程进行自学探索,提升自己的技能。

总结

本文从App网页制作的原理和详细流程两个方面进行了详细的阐述。通过学习本文系列的知识,相信各位初学者会对App网页制作有一个更全面、深入的了解。而现在正是大家动手实践的好时机,相信通过不断的努力,你一定能制作出满意的App网页。


相关知识:
封装安卓app
封装安卓应用程序(App)是一个将原生安卓应用程序和其他编程语言(如HTML5、CSS3、JavaScript等)编写的网页应用程序(Web App)结合在一起的过程。这个过程通过构建一个原生应用程序的外壳,并将其与一组网页资源整合在一起来实现。这种方法使
2023-05-08
封装app和原生app区别
封装App与原生App在移动应用市场中扮演着中、高层次的角色。对于新手开发者和有兴趣进入移动应用领域的专业人士来说,了解他们之间的区别非常重要。本文将详细介绍封装App与原生App的区别、原理以及各自的优势和局限性。1. 定义与原理封装App(也称混合Ap
2023-05-08
安卓app封装工具
安卓app封装工具(原理与详细介绍)在当今的移动互联时代,手机应用已经侵入了我们生活的方方面面,为我们提供了无数的便利。安卓APP封装工具就是一个可以帮助我们快速将网站或者是HTML5页面转换成安卓app的工具。这种技术让初学者能够更容易地为安卓平台创建一
2023-05-08
setup封装软件
封装软件,又称为安装包制作工具或封装工具,是一种广泛应用于互联网领域的软件发布形式。封装软件的原理是将一个或多个应用程序或文件,按照一定的文件结构和规则组织起来,并通常包含一个安装程序,用于将这些应用程序或文件安装到用户的计算机上。本文将详细介绍封装软件的
2023-05-08
h5一键封装app工具
H5一键封装APP工具:原理与详细介绍在移动互联网时代,APP不仅是手机用户的必备工具,同时也是企业品牌的最佳宣传手段。在快速变化的市场环境中,开发一个高品质的APP已经成为企业发展的迫切需要。在这种背景下,H5一键封装APP工具成为开发者们关注的焦点之一
2023-05-08
app封装费用
App封装是一种将现有的网站或web应用程序转换为原生手机应用程序或混合应用程序的方法。在这篇文章中,我们将详细讨论App封装的费用、原理和有关的详细介绍。首先,让我们了解App封装的原理。封装应用程序主要使用WebView控件,它是一种在原生应用中嵌入的
2023-05-08
app封装打包
APP封装打包是一个将网页或网站转换成移动应用程序的过程。这是一种使网页在智能手机和其他移动设备上以原生应用的形式运行的方法。APP封装打包可以提高用户体验、加强品牌形象并扩大市场份额。一、APP封装打包的原理APP封装打包的核心原理是将Web技术(如HT
2023-05-08
app在线封装
在当今数字时代,手机应用程式(app)已成为人们生活中的重要组成部分。许多企业和个人都希望开发自己的应用程式,但是传统的软件开发方法可能会耗费很多时间和人力成本。这时候,网页应用程式的在线封装技术就派上了用场。在线封装(App在线封装)是一种将现有的网页应
2023-05-08
abbapk
ABBAPK是一个缩写,它代表了"分析、建立、布局、发布和知识",是一种系统化的方法来创建,组织和发布你的在线教程或文章。在这个过程中,你需要了解各个领域的知识,撰写全面详细的教程,确保信息准确,然后有效地分享给你的读者。这一方法将有助于你创作高质量且适合
2023-05-08
androidapp
Android应用的基本原理和详细介绍Android应用,即Android平台上的应用程序,是基于Google开发的Android移动操作系统创建的一种软件。Android操作系统是基于Linux内核的开源操作系统,主要用于触摸屏手机和平板等智能设备。An
2023-05-08
android封装
```json{ "error": { "message": "Rate limit reached for default-gpt-4 in organization org-j3FvtLWpJPLgASJk6fdmYSl1 on r
2023-05-08
androidroom封装
Android Room封装:原理与详细介绍在Android开发的过程中,经常需要进行数据的存储和查询。传统的SQLite数据存储方法虽然实用,但操作繁琐,而且容易出错。为了解决这个问题,Google推出了一个名为Room的数据库封装库。它基于SQLite
2023-05-08